NERVI
The Town
Renowned for its excellent hotels, Nervi is a 'Riviera' on the edge of the city! The splendid green surroundings of the town's parks and gardens lead gently down to the sea emphasising the beauty of the Golfo. The heritage of this traditional village is reflected in the port with its many colourful houses and fishing boats. Sheltered by the hills, Nervi's mild climate attracts people from all over the world even during the winter months. Elegant shops blend together with fine entertainment, which concludes with an International Dance Festival, held in the park of the Grimaldi villa.

The Promenade “ANITA GARIBALDI”
From the port you can locate the famous promenade of Nervi that winds along the rocky coast for about 2 km. Its sheltered position makes it ideal for a summer stroll in the sun whilst in the winter months the crashing waves create spectacular scene. From the promenade you are able to embark on boat trips to Portofino and the Cinque Terre.

The Parks
Located along the passegiata and opposite the sea are the famous parks of Nervi. Open to the public the parks offer the visitor a relaxing stroll or a shady retreat with its many palm trees, sea pines, roses and squirrels.

The Sea
Nervi has both private and public rocky beaches, natural sea pools as well as fresh water swimming pools.

The Mountains
There are many well-marked footpaths that lead into the mountains. Going up across the 'antique creuze' you can reach the towns of S.Rocco and S.Ilario were you can enjoy stunning views of the Ligurian Gulf. On clear days it is possible to see both Corsica and Isle of Capraia. If you are a passionate walker or cyclist you can reach Monte Moro and other routes in Liguria.

VILLA FRUGONE
Villa Grimaldi Fassio established in 1993 is located within the historical parks of Nervi and conserves some exceptional paintings and sculptures from the 18th Century. The pieces were collected by the Lazzaro brothers G.B.Frugone and L.Frugone, donated to the council of Genova.

Modern Art Museum of Villa Saluzzo Serra
Villa Saluzzo Serra of Nervi was inaugurated in 1928 and resides within the public park, which progresses from the parks from Villa Groppallo e Villa Grimaldi Fassio. The museum hosts more than 4500 works of art ranging from paintings, sculptures and drawings.

Luxoro Museum
This splendid villa is immersed in the green on the last section of the parks of Nervi facing the rocky coast. It was built in 1903 by the Luxoro family it kept a Genovese style architecture from the 16th Century. The Luxoro collected furnishings, paintings as well as a series of predominantly Genovese precious items. The transformation into a public Museum took place in 1951
